Internal questions about abstractions are trivial, and external ones deeply problematic [Carnap, by Szabó]

Existence questions are 'internal' (within a framework) or 'external' (concerning the whole framework) [Carnap]

To be 'real' is to be an element of a system, so we cannot ask reality questions about the system itself [Carnap]

A linguistic framework involves commitment to entities, so only commitment to the framework is in question [Carnap]
